Storm Return Home to Host Tiffin, Ohio Dominican (PREVIEW)

LAKE ERIE COLLEGE (7-14, 4-13 GLIAC) vs. Tiffin University (Feb. 21)/Ohio Dominican University (Feb. 23)

TIPOFF: 6:00 p.m. (Tiffin University)/1:00 p.m. (Ohio Dominican) 

VENUE: Jerome T. Osborne Family Athletic and Wellness Center

NOTABLES: The Lake Erie College men's basketball team kicks off their final homestand of the 2012-13 season this week when they host Great Lakes Intercollegiate Athletic Conference (GLIAC) South Division foes Tiffin University Thursday (Feb. 21) and Ohio Dominican University Saturday (Feb. 23). The Storm (7-16, 4-15 GLIAC) are looking to rebound from a pair of losses last weekend at Hillsdale College and the University of Findlay. The Storm owned an eight-point halftime lead against Hillsdale before the Chargers defense halted the LEC offense in the second-half to pick up a 77-70 win last Thursday. On Saturday, Findlay got off to a fast start and limited the Storm's offensive chances en route to a 67-41 win...Junior Riley Thomas (Cardington, Ohio/Cardington-Lincoln) leads the Storm with 13.3 ppg. but is averaging 15.1 ppg. in the past seven contests. The third-year guard has converted 30 of his last 31 free-throw attempts...Sophomore guard Trey Howard (Lima, Ohio/Lima Shawnee) is averaging 9.8 ppg. since moving into the starting line-up Jan 30...Freshman forward Roy Alexander (Columbus, Ohio/Walnut Ridge) grabbed a season-high seven rebounds on Saturday against Findlay...As a team, the Storm currently rank second in the GLIAC with 9.0 steals per game...Tiffin (9-16, 6-13 GLIAC) has lost three of its last four contests, most recently defeating Malone University before falling to Walsh University this past weekend. The Storm fell at Tiffin, 78-44, on Jan. 24. Joe Graessle leads the Dragons in scoring with 24.3 ppg., the second-highest average in the GLIAC this season...Ohio Dominican (4-20, 1-18 GLIAC) is looking to snap its six-game losing streak when they enter Thursday's contest at Ashland University, who they defeated, 75-71, on Jan. 24. Thomas' career-high 30 points led the Storm to a 69-50 victory at Ohio Dominican on Jan. 26. Morgan Jones leads the Panthers at 17.0 ppg. 

UP NEXT FOR LEC: The Storm return to the home hardwood on Saturday, March 2, for their final game of the season as they host Ashland University for Senior Day.
